Abstract :
The high-frequency current distributions over several conducting elliptic cylinders for normal, plane-wave excitation are measured at a wavelength of 3.2 cm using image-plane techniques. The experimental distributions are compared with the Fock approximation, verifying its validity over a wide range of kR_{0} in the neighborhood of the shadow boundary.
